Transaction 43876c3cc4ee3b8ef4cdb0dde196febb5e5aeb3698ea0ff630739d609b6583ea
1 Input
1 Output
-
43876c3cc4ee3b8ef4cdb0dde196febb5e5aeb3698ea0ff630739d609b6583ea:0
- value
- 67823
- script pubkey
- OP_0 OP_PUSHBYTES_20 88a482768f16e1cf61d9fb58c5abf1e8357cbb56
- address
- bc1q3zjgya50zmsu7cweldvvt2l3aq6hew6ktqr705